Background and Analysis:
Since 1997, the State’s Growth Management Act requires that the seven fastest-growing Western Washington counties periodically review and evaluate development trends to ensure consistency with GMA, countywide planning policies, and comprehensive plans. The resulting information is published in the Buildable Lands Report, which is periodically updated. Thurston Regional Planning Council has issued four reports for Thurston County: in 2002, 2007, 2014, and will issue an updated report later this year.
In addition to their briefing on the Building Lands Report, TRPC staff will provide an overview of their role in regional planning and how they support local communities in Thurston County.
